Address N5Gp5DjftjWfdaEFpKeU26pVvouGfEbP4k

Total received 3.59530800 NMC
Total sent 3.59530800 NMC
Balance: 0.00000000 NMC
Date/time Transaction Block Debit Credit Balance
Nov. 17, 2022, 12:59 p.m. a9e17829b… 639174 3.59530800 NMC 0.00000000 NMC
Nov. 17, 2022, 12:38 p.m. 98de21eb9… 639172 3.59530800 NMC 3.59530800 NMC